:root{--primary: "";--secondary: "";--accent: ""}.team{background-color:#ddd;position:relative;display:flex;flex-direction:column;justify-content:space-between;align-items:center;text-align:center;cursor:pointer;transition:background-color .2s ease;border-radius:10px;width:220px;height:220px}.team img{width:200px;margin:auto;object-fit:cover}.team h3{background-color:#000;color:#fff;width:100%}.team:hover{background:linear-gradient(to bottom,var(--primary),var(--secondary),var(--accent))}.player-icon{text-align:center;height:100px;background-color:wheat;position:relative}.player-icon ul{list-style-type:none;display:flex;justify-content:space-evenly;align-items:center;padding:0}.player-icon img{max-height:100px}.player-page{display:flex;flex-direction:column;justify-content:start;align-items:center;left:10%;background-color:#0ff;text-align:center;overflow-y:scroll}.player-page h1{margin:0}.player-page img{width:200px}.player-stats-interactive{width:40%;display:flex;justify-content:space-between;align-items:center;margin:auto}.player-stats-interactive ul{display:flex;justify-content:center;align-items:center;list-style-type:none;width:100%;height:100%;margin:1% auto;padding:0}.player-stats-interactive .stat-buttons{display:flex;justify-self:center;align-items:center}.player-stats-interactive .stat-buttons>div{max-height:120px;overflow-y:scroll;grid-template-columns:repeat(3,1fr)}.player-stats-interactive .stat-buttons>button{width:120px;height:50px;margin:auto}.player-stats-ou{display:flex;justify-content:center;align-items:center}.player-stats-ou h4{width:60px;height:40px;padding:1px;text-align:center;vertical-align:middle;margin:auto}.player-stats-ou h4:first-child(){border-top-left-radius:5px;border-bottom-left-radius:5px}.player-stats-ou h4:last-child(){border-top-right-radius:5px;border-bottom-right-radius:5px}.player-stats-tab{width:90%;height:450px;display:flex;flex-direction:column;margin:0 auto;background-color:#fff}.player-stats-tab p{min-width:60px;min-height:40px;margin:0}.player-stats-slider{display:flex;justify-content:space-evenly;align-items:center}.player-stats-slider form{display:flex;justify-content:center;align-items:center}.player-stats-slider input[type=number]{width:40px}.player-stats-slider h4{margin:0}.player-stats-slider h5{width:50px}.player-stats-slider h6{width:40px;height:40px;font-size:1rem;margin:0}.player-page-top{display:flex;justify-content:space-between;align-items:center;width:90%;margin:10px 0;text-wrap:nowrap}.player-page-info img{float:left}.stat-buttons{display:block;width:90%}.stat-buttons>div{display:grid;grid-template-columns:1fr 1fr;gap:5px;text-wrap:nowrap;margin:10px auto;max-height:150px;overflow-y:scroll}.modal-overlay{z-index:10;width:90vw;height:90vh;position:fixed;top:5vh;left:5vw}#modalClose{position:absolute;top:0;left:0}:root *>ul{padding:0;list-style-type:none}.matchup-container{display:flex;flex-direction:column;justify-content:space-between;align-items:center;overflow:hidden;margin:auto;text-align:center}.matchup-list{display:flex;flex-direction:column;justify-content:start;align-items:center;text-align:center}.matchup-picker{display:flex;justify-content:start;align-items:center;overflow-x:scroll;height:100%;max-width:90%;background-color:#add8e6;margin:0}.matchup-picker li{border:1px solid black;border-radius:3px;cursor:pointer}.matchup-picker h5,.matchup-picker p{margin:0}.matchup-picker li:hover{background-color:#90ee90}.matchup-component{margin:10px 0;padding:0;border:1px solid black;display:flex;width:90%;height:70vh}.matchup-stat-buttons{display:flex;margin:auto;width:100%}.matchup-stat-buttons button{width:60px;height:30px}.matchup-gallery{display:flex;width:100%;height:100%;justify-content:center;align-items:center}.matchup-gallery>button{width:80px;height:80px}.matchup-display{display:block;width:100%}.matchup-display-teams{display:flex;height:60vh;justify-content:space-evenly;width:100%}.matchup-team{overflow:hidden;width:100%;height:80%}.matchup-team h3{margin:5px 0}.matchup-team ul{overflow-y:scroll;height:80%}.matchup-team>div>h3{cursor:pointer;margin:1px}.matchup-player{display:flex;align-items:center;justify-content:space-between;padding:3px;margin:3px;border:.25px dotted black}.matchup-player ul{display:block}.matchup-player h3,.matchup-player h5{margin:0 5px;text-wrap:nowrap}.matchup-player h5{cursor:pointer}.matchup-player p{font-size:.75rem}.matchup-team-info div{display:flex;align-items:center;justify-content:space-between}.matchup-team-info div p,.matchup-team-info div h4,.matchup-team-info div h5{margin:0}.matchup-team-info div span{margin:2px 5px}.matchup-component-legend{display:flex;flex-direction:column;justify-content:start;align-items:center;overflow-y:scroll;width:200px;background-color:beige;border:1px solid black}.matchup-icon{display:block;min-width:120px}.matchup-icon img{width:50px;height:50px;object-fit:cover}.matchup-icon>div{width:100%}.matchup-icon>div:first-child{display:flex;justify-content:center;align-items:center}.matchup-icon>div:last-child{display:block}.matchup-icon h2,.matchup-icon h4{margin:auto 0}.matchup-picker::-webkit-scrollbar{display:none}.matchup-controls{display:flex;width:100%}.matchup-controls>div{display:block;width:33%;margin:10px 0}.matchup-controls p,.matchup-controls h3{margin:5px 0}.matchup-controls-buttons{display:flex;height:50px;width:100%;justify-content:space-evenly;align-items:center}.matchup-controls-buttons button{width:60px;height:40px}.matchup-stats{width:100%;border-bottom:1px solid black}nav{display:flex;justify-content:start;align-items:center;background-color:orange;width:100%;position:fixed;z-index:1}nav h3{margin:auto 5px;padding:8px;background-color:#d3d3d3;transition-duration:.2s;cursor:pointer;border-radius:5px}nav h3:hover{background-color:#87cefa}:root{font-family:Anton,sans-serif}#root>div{background-image:url(https://api.deepai.org/job-view-file/4cd56ee9-124c-46ed-a5b9-30c051a4c685/outputs/output.jpg);background-size:cover}#root>div h1{margin:0}.nba-modal{position:fixed;width:90vw;height:90vh;left:5vw;background-color:#0ff;z-index:10}#backButton{position:absolute;top:0}.nba-home{text-align:center;width:100%}.nba-home h1{padding:5px}.nba-home-section{height:400px;padding:0 10%;margin:auto;display:flex;flex-direction:column;justify-content:center;align-items:center;background-color:beige}.nba-home-section button{height:40px}.nba-teams{position:relative;padding:2%;display:grid;grid-template-columns:repeat(auto-fit,minmax(220px,1fr));gap:15px;overflow-y:scroll;grid-auto-flow:dense}.nba-teams>div{display:contents}.nba-teams .team-list{display:grid;grid-column:1 / -1}.nba-team-roster{display:grid;grid-template-columns:repeat(5,1fr);gap:50px 10px;margin:30px 0 50px}.nba-team-roster>div{display:contents}.projection-roster>ul{display:grid;grid-template-columns:repeat(5,1fr);overflow-y:scroll;height:50vh}.projection-roster>ul>li{font-size:.75rem;display:flex;flex-direction:column;align-items:center;justify-content:center}.projection-starter-container{display:flex;width:100%;justify-content:space-around;align-items:center}.projection-starter{width:100px;height:150px;background-color:#f08080}.draggable-player{height:100%;padding:5px 0;border:1px dotted black}.draggable-player .player-stats{display:flex;justify-content:space-evenly;align-items:center;text-align:center;width:100%;margin:5px 0}.draggable-player h3{margin:10px 0}.draggable-player img{height:80px}body{margin:0}#root nav{height:10vh!important}#root>div{padding-top:10vh;height:90vh!important}
